The Hon Anoulak Chanthivong MP seeks expressions of interest from suitably qualified persons for appointment as a member of the Professional Standards Council of New South Wales.
The Councils play a key role in improving professional standards and protecting consumers by:
- Monitoring how well associations and their members meet the standards demanded by their professional standards schemes.
- Providing Ministers with advice regarding the professional standards of members of associations, including the operation of professional standards schemes.
- Encouraging and assisting the development of associations’ self-regulation of their members and the protection of consumers.
- Delivering research, resources, advice and information on professional standards and regulation.
- Determining future projects to raise the capacity of associations to protect consumers and improve professional standards.
